The Mechanics of Dictatorial Power

This chapter analyzes how dictators maintain control through a small group of loyal elites, with North Korea as a primary example. It contrasts the experiences of citizens in dictatorial regimes with those in democracies, focusing on the complex dependencies and fears that keep individuals loyal. The discussion also reflects on the political dynamics in the former Yugoslavia under Slobodan Milosevic, revealing the uneasy balance between criticism and the perceived security provided by authoritarian rule.
